The general structure of a string quartet is:
Violin I
Violin II
Viola
Cello
The Violin I plays the Soprano parts, the Violin II plays the Alto parts, the Viola plays the Tenor parts, and the Cello plays the Bass parts. The two most important parts of a string quartet are the Violin I and Cello.
